In a filing with the Office of Maine’s Attorney General, Lee Enterprises (LEE) revealed that attackers behind a ransomware breach in February stole documents containing personally identifiable information of 39,779 individuals. “The investigation determined that information may have been accessed or acquired without authorization on February 3, 2025,” Lee Enterprises said.”The information that could have been subject to unauthorized access and/or acquisition includes first and last name, as well as Social Security number.”
